Output 562b37149221609f044de89305226e95117daa1bfc8de1eea9eac8c7a502786a:3

value
1149902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93715275c25089b7f97783944439f8022a2ebc4f OP_EQUALVERIFY OP_CHECKSIG
address
1ESc5xXF9Exuwhn5zxYYQiuZKcAnABhbjS
transaction
562b37149221609f044de89305226e95117daa1bfc8de1eea9eac8c7a502786a
confirmations
690727
spent
true